    Did someone donated 3 AR15 to Menteca PD??...

    By The Record
    March 30, 2007 6:00 AM
    MANTECA - The city's Police Department has received a donation of three new AR-15 rifles from a local citizen who wished not to be identified or publicly acknowledged for the gift. The Manteca City Council is expected to formally receive the donation at its next council meeting on Monday.

    According to Police Chief Charlie Halford, the rifles were purchased through a gun dealer and delivered directly to the department. AR-15 rifles are the civilian version of the standard U.S. military rifle and are used by members of the Manteca SWAT team and other officers who have been authorized and trained. Halford said the department does not have enough AR-15s to deploy in each patrol vehicle, and this donation will help the department get closer to that goal.
